Not long after, the train arrived at the Capitol. Serena and Julius exchanged stares at each other and were told by Oak to wave at the audience through the window, to which they followed. They were amazed at the citizens and how they dressed. To them, they were weirdoes.  Aside from that, they were pretty amazed at the beauty of the city, which were, for them, a hundred times more beautiful than their district.

The Capitol citizens looked at the windows of the train with excitement in their eyes thinking about who to bet or who would attract their support. Surprisingly for the two tributes, they’re calling their names. They never expected such because it’s usually the tributes from the Career Districts that they would call their names. But since it’s a quarter quell, maybe this was an exception. Not long after the two tributes from 7 were brought to the stylists. Their rooms were separated.

 Serena’s excess hair on her legs and arms were pulled and her hair was dyed to make it look shinier. It’s also curled a bit to make the waves catch attention. There was this liquid that’s like a lotion that they put in her body and face. It’s effects were to make her skin more pinkish. Aside from that there were other things they made on her and the overall effect – she became more attractive than she actually was.

She asked what was taking them too long to show her what her outfit would be. They told her that the best decisions would come from her main stylist. His name - Mizar Elphinstone. It’s his last year as stylist. He was made stylist for a decade. He was one of the best stylists there was and just after his first outfit he was immediately promoted to the Career Districts. But just before his retirement, he wanted to design the outfits for his first assigned district – District 7. Why he would resign? He just got tired because most of the wearer of his outfits were dead. Not even a half was still alive.

Serena, while waiting for Mizar, sat in a soft couch with the clothes given to her by the stylists. It was a sleeveless knee-length dress colored silver. She thought to herself about Mizar, “Mizar Elphinstone huh? I guess I can consider myself lucky … and not. He’s a great designer but unfortunately, he wasn’t the one who designed Marina’s. Nevertheless, he’ll design mine. I hope it’ll make me look conservative. I just hope that he’s designs are still great … great enough to help me make an impression that is.”

Then not long after, a fat guy dressed in a dark-pink tuxedo, came by and greeted her. He was a wearing a light-pink curly wig like an Afro. He’s just like the rest of the Capitol Citizens, which from Serena’s point of view wears clothes that makes them apart and weird from the rest of Panem. He’s quite a middle-aged man who looks like in his forties, and never have Serena expected that he wasn’t that smiling-type of person.

He introduced himself, “Good day to you, Ms. Serena and congratulations on being reaped.” After saying those words he kissed Serena’s hand like a man’s normal gesture is. He continued, “I am Mizar Elphinstone and I’ll be your main stylist, and don’t worry. I have something to fit you well, and trust me, you won’t look like a tree. Now it’s true that perhaps the costume of the District 1 tributes are better but still, you can make an impression, an incredibly good one, just by yourself.”

“Thank you.”, Serena replied.

Now, wearing this suit. It’s a dress, light-brown in color. The color and design is lighter than the inside of the tree when you chop it but the resemblance can be seen. It’s made from paper but that’s not the highlight. Here it is.”

He showed Serena a beautiful gown sparkling at the bottom part. He made her wear it now, just an hour and a half before the parade. It’s extended until the ankle part of the feet. He might have included the sparkling bits at the bottom, which for some reason could imply water in the form of mist, in the leaves at mornings. The suit is has small straps at the shoulders and crossed at the back. The brown pattern made shinier was to symbolize polished furniture made from the wood. It’s also decorated with green vines extending until the bottom part where it’s seen more. The vines and leaves at the bottom of the dress seem like real but it’s not. It’s just drawing, but the ones on the waist side aren’t. They were real vines.

After making her wear the dress, he styled her make-up and add something more to her hair. After a few more minutes, he was taken to the site with Julius wearing a light-brown shirt with trunk-colored pants.
